Get started18 Welsford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Bristol (BS16 1BS). It has a recorded floor area of 80 m² (around 861 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(August 2023)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in October 2012 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, lighting went from Poor to Very Good and main heating went from Average to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 86).
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 9.5%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£403,000 is 23.1% above the 2020 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£380/sq ft) was about 137.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 80 m² it's 27.1%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(110 m² median across 16 EPCs).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 75% of similar EPCs). Sold December 2020 for £327,500.
